With a focus on  Fortune 1000 and fast growth companies, C-Sweet produces exclusive educational networking events for female executives.

Our programs feature panels and keynote speakers, both live and virtual.  Our mixers take place in some of the most beautiful locations in the Southern California and New York areas.

The C-Sweet steering committee has actively produced events in tech and finance since 1998.  Our distribution list includes thousands of female executives across industries.

That's our secret. We know how to craft events that appeal to working executive women because we are working executive women.

    When You’re Not Burned Out—But You’re Not Fulfilled Either


    Not all dissatisfaction shows up as burnout. Sometimes you’re functioning well, meeting expectations, and doing what you’re “supposed to”—but something feels flat, disengaged, or off. This session explores the often-overlooked middle space between burnout and fulfillment, helping participants identify subtle signs of misalignment and re-engage with purpose in a sustainable way.


    Key Points:

    • The difference between burnout, boredom, and quiet disengagement
    • Why high-functioning women often overlook subtle dissatisfaction
    • The psychology of plateauing after periods of growth
    • How adaptation can reduce both stress and meaning


    Practical Takeaways:

    • Identifying early signs of emotional and cognitive disengagement
    • Simple ways to reintroduce challenge, novelty, and meaning
    • Redefining fulfillment beyond intensity or constant achievement

    From Layoff to Launch: My Journey to CEO in the Age of AI


    After nearly three decades in tech leadership at companies like Cisco, Genesys, and Yodlee, Julie Case's next career move was decided for her: a layoff. What followed was the boldest project of her career — founding Cadents, an AI-native infrastructure risk intelligence company.


    In this candid session, Julie walks through her founder playbook the way great operators run any major initiative: research, planning, team, execution, and funding — and shows how AI has rewritten what a small founding team can accomplish. Come for the honest highs and lows; leave with the questions to answer before you make your own leap.

        Beyond One Board: Navigating Multiple Board Appointments



        Join veteran board director Ingrid Hibbard as she shares what it's really like to serve on multiple boards while maintaining an executive career. Learn about time commitment, scheduling and time management challenges, potential conflicts of interest, and what current and aspiring board directors should be aware of when expanding their board portfolio.

        Ingrid Hibbard

        Corporate Board Advisor, and CEO of Pelangio


        As CEO of Pelangio Exploration, Ingrid has led strategic land acquisitions in both Canada and Ghana, including securing the Detour gold mine property, which became the foundation for Detour Gold Corp.—a company that ultimately reached a $5B+ market cap. She also negotiated the acquisition of a district-sized land package adjacent to the 70 Moz Obuasi Mine in Ghana.


        Beyond exploration, Ingrid has served on corporate boards, advising on governance, risk management, and executive leadership. She has seen firsthand how mining transforms communities—from the 2,000 jobs created at Detour Lake Mine to the Ghanaian Pelangio accountant now investing in his daughter’s education.


        A lawyer by training and a mining leader by experience, Ingrid is a staunch advocate for responsible mining and the industry’s future.

        Ian Ziskin has 40+ years of experience as a business leader, board advisor and member, coach, consultant, CHRO, entrepreneur, teacher, speaker, and author. His clients and corporate work span more than 25 industries and include Fortune 1000, entrepreneurial, publicly traded, and privately held businesses. Ian is recognized as a trusted advisor to CEOs, C-level executives, operating and HR leaders, and board members.


        He is Co-Founder of the Consortium for Change and the CHREATE Project and an Adjunct Professor in the Binghamton University School of Management MBA program. His global business leadership experience includes 28 years in CHRO and other senior leadership roles with Northrop Grumman, Qwest Communications, and TRW.


        Ian has served on numerous Boards of Directors and Advisory Boards and has held Executive in Residence appointments at Binghamton University, Cornell University, and USC. His current pro bono work includes teaching and coaching CHROs at the National Academy of Human Resources and leading the HR HeRoes Academy.


        Ian has written or co-edited four books, is a contributing author to several leadership publications, has written dozens of articles, blogs, and book chapters, and is a frequent podcast guest.
